Maintenance Program
The BMW Maintenance Program has been
devised with the following objectives: to maxi-
mize vehicle safety, reliability, and resale value
by minimizing breakdowns resulting from wear,
and minimizing cost and inconvenience by com-
puting maintenance intervals based upon the
specific manner in which each individual vehicle
is driven.
Maintenance intervals on motor vehicles have
conventionally been specified based upon accu-
mulated mileage. However, driving conditions
have a major influence on routine maintenance
requirements; distance traveled is only one of
the significant factors. A vehicle driven for
50,000 miles of short trips in the city with
numerous cold starts, prolonged periods of
idling, stop-and-go driving, and high engine
speeds during acceleration requires more fre-
quent maintenance intervals than a vehicle
driven for 50,000 miles for long distances at low
engine speeds primarily at operating tempera-
ture.
The advanced technologies at BMW have led to
the development of the unique BMW Condition
Based Service (CBS) system which computes
the actual optimum maintenance requirements
based not only upon the accumulated mileage,
but taking into account important factors such
as high or low engine speeds, short or long trip
driving, and condition of the engine oil and
brake pads.
Condition Based Service (CBS)
CBS is a further development of the Service
Interval Indicator System. Sensors and sophisti-
cated algorithms take even more detailed
account of the various conditions of vehicle use.
The remaining times for selected maintenance
tasks as well as any legally prescribed dates are
displayed to you individually:
Engine oil
Brakes - front and rear separately
Brake fluid
Vehicle check
Required State Inspection(s)
CBS thus determines the current and future
maintenance requirements. This data can also
be read from the vehicle key by your BMW Ser-
vice Advisor and used to propose the optimum
scope of maintenance.

Maintenance summary
The Condition Based Service (CBS) system will
determine the requirement for performance of
the maintenance services described on this and
the following page. These services may be
required either individually or in conjunction with
other maintenance services.
Standard operations
Maintenance work
• Brief diagnostic test
• Verify Check Control messages
• Check indicator and warning lights
• Reset CBS display
Engine oil
Maintenance work
•Change the engine oil and oil filter. We recom-
mend BMW High Performance 5W-30 Syn-
thetic Oil P/N 07 51 0 017 866.
• Replace ventilation microfilter
• After every 3rd engine oil change: Intake air
cleaner: replace air filter element (reduce
replacement interval in dusty operating
conditions).
• Parking brake: check function
Front brake
Maintenance work
•Replace brake pads, clean brake pad contact
points in calipers.
• Brake discs: Check surface and thickness, if
necessary replace at extra charge*
Rear brake
Maintenance work
• Replace brake pads, clean brake pad contact
points in calipers.
• Brake discs: Check surface and thickness, if
necessary replace at extra charge*
• Parking brake: Check condition, brake lining
thickness and function, if necessary replace at
extra charge*.
*Unless covered by Maintenance Program

Emission Control Maintenance
Schedule
The maintenance schedule as shown is required
for the proper functioning of the emission con-
trol systems for optimum vehicle performance
and fuel economy.
Basic Engine
Engine oil As specified by CBS
Engine oil filter As specified by CBS
Fuel System
Air filter As specified by CBS
Ignition System
Spark plugs 528i, 528xi, 550i: 100,000 miles 535i, 535xi, 535xi Sports Wagon: 45,000 miles
Emission Control
Components
Oxygen sensor 120,000 miles
Battery Care
If your car is driven only for short distances of
less than 10 miles over a prolonged period of
time, without an occasional drive at highway
speeds, the engines charging system will not
maintain the battery. Insufficient use of the vehi-
cle could result in short term starting problems
and in the long term could damage the battery.
In case the car is not operated for several weeks
it is advisable to:
a. consider using a proper trickle charger, fol- lowing the charger manufacturers instruc-
tions, to maintain the batterys state of
charge; or
b. consult your BMW center regarding battery removal. Once removed, the battery must be
charged and stored in a cool, dry place
where it can be protected from freezing. If
the battery will be stored for over 3 months,
it must be recharged every 3 months, or else
it will become damaged and useless.
Please consult with your BMW center for further
guidance and information.
Corrosion Protection
Extensive corrosion protection measures imple-
mented by BMW now make it possible to offer a
twelve-year unlimited mileage anti-corrosion
warranty against rust perforation on your vehicle
provided that the vehicle is maintained in accor-
dance with the provisions of the New Vehicle
Limited Warranty as outlined in the Warranty
Section of this Booklet (page 31).
The major degree of corrosion protection is due
to the electrophoretic dip painting process
which cathodically deposits paint particles on all
body parts, attracting paint particles into the
minutest cavities or seams. Body parts are
designed to provide optimum corrosion
protection.
During manufacture, exterior body parts receive
an additional corrosion protection coat. Hood,
trunk, doors and other body parts are coated
with PVC and sealed from the outside.
All floor panels receive a resilient coating of PVC
for maximum protection against damage due to
stones, etc.
Corrosion protection materials tested over many
years are applied to the surfaces of cavities and
to the entire underside of the vehicle during and
after assembly.
Requirements for maintaining the 12-year unlim-
ited mileage anti-corrosion warranty are outlined
in the Warranty Section of this Booklet
(page 33).
Restoring corrosion protection
Please take care that anti-corrosion material is
replaced when your car is repaired after body or
chassis damage.

New Vehicle Limited Warranty—
2008 Models (Valid Only in the
U.S.A. and Puerto Rico)
Warrantor
BMW NA warrants 2008 U.S. specification vehi-
cles distributed by BMW NA or sold through the
BMW NA European Delivery Program against
defects in materials or workmanship to the first
retail purchaser, and each subsequent
purchaser.
Warranty Period
The warranty period is 48 months or
50,000 miles, whichever occurs first.
Warranty Begins
This warranty begins on the date of first retail
sale, or the date the vehicle is first placed in ser-
vice as a demonstrator or company vehicle,
whichever is earlier.
Warranty Coverage
To obtain service under this warranty, the vehi-
cle must be brought, upon discovery of a defect
in material or workmanship, to the workshop of
any authorized BMW center, during normal busi-
ness hours. The BMW center will, without
charge for parts or labor, either repair or replace
the defective part(s) using new or authorized
remanufactured parts. The decision to repair or
replace said part(s) is solely the prerogative of
BMW NA. Parts for which replacements are
made become the property of BMW NA.
In all cases, a reasonable time must be allowed
for warranty repairs to be completed after the
vehicle is received by the BMW center.

Other Items
Wheel alignment, balancing and wiper blade
inserts are covered up to 2,000 miles.
Items which are subject to wear and tear or
deterioration due to driving habits or condi-
tions, such as brake pads/linings, brake
discs, clutch disc, pressure plate, filters,
upholstery, trim and chrome items, paint fin-
ish, drive belts, glass, and similar items, are
specifically limited to defects in material or
workmanship.
This warranty does not apply to the
following:
Damage which results from negligence,
improper operation of the vehicle, improper
repair, lack of or improper maintenance, environ-
mental influences, flood, accident or fire dam-
age, road salt corrosion, or use of improper or
contaminated fuel.
Damage to the engine, transmission or any
related component caused by improper shifting
of the transmission.
Maintenance services and parts when replaced
during maintenance such as spark plugs, lubri-
cants, fluids, engine tuneup parts, replacement
of filters, coolant, and refrigerant. Failure to
maintain the vehicle properly in accordance with
the instructions in the Owner’s Manual or the
Service section of this Statement, that results in
the failure of any part of the vehicle.

It is strongly recommended that any replace-
ment parts used for maintenance, repair or
replacement of emission control systems be
genuine BMW Service Parts or BMW Authorized
Remanufactured Parts. Without invalidating this
warranty, the owner may elect to have mainte-
nance, repair or replacement of the emission
control systems performed by any automotive
repair establishment, or elect to use parts other
than BMW Authorized Remanufactured or genu-
ine BMW Service Parts. However, the cost of
such service or parts will not be covered under
this warranty, except in emergency situations. In
an emergency situation, where an authorized
BMW center is not reasonably available or a
warranty replacement part is not available within
30 days, repairs may be performed at any avail-
able service establishment or by any individual
using any replacement part.
A repair not completed within 30 days consti-
tutes an emergency. BMW NA will reimburse
the owner for such emergency repairs (including
labor, parts and diagnosis not to exceed BMW
suggested retail price for all warranted parts
replaced and labor charges based on the manu-
facturer’s recommended time allowance for the
warranty repair and the geographically appropri-
ate hourly labor rate) that are covered under this
warranty. Replaced parts and paid invoices must
be presented to a BMW center as a condition of
reimbursement for emergency repairs not per-
formed by a BMW center.
The use of replacement parts, which are not of
equivalent quality, may impair the effectiveness
of emission control systems. If other than genu-
ine BMW Service Parts or Authorized Remanu-
factured Parts are used for maintenance, repair
or replacement of components affecting emis-
sion control, the owner should obtain assur-
ances that such parts are warranted by their
manufacturer to be equivalent to genuine BMW
parts in performance and durability. BMW NA
assumes no liability under this warranty with
respect to parts other than genuine BMW parts.
However, the use of non-BMW replacement
parts does not invalidate the warranty on other
components, unless non-BMW parts cause
damage to warranted parts.What is not covered
